Getting /bin/bash: /usr/src/app/run.sh: No such file or directory #1254

Hello, my current directory looks like:

.
├── app.js
├── docker-compose.yml
├── package.json
└── run.sh

And my docker-compose.yml is:

nodeapp:
image: node:0.12
command: /bin/bash /usr/src/app/run.sh
volumes:
- .:/usr/src/app
ports:
- 80:8000

But wIth docker-compose up I'm getting the fllowing. How can I fix this issue?

Attaching to ebdockermultipleports_nodeapp_1
nodeapp_1 | /bin/bash: /usr/src/app/run.sh: No such file or directory
ebdockermultipleports_nodeapp_1 exited with code 127
